The Importance of Strategy in PUBG Mobile

A player with good aim can win many fights, but without smart decisions, surviving until the final circle becomes difficult. PUBG Mobile rewards players who know how to plan, rotate, position themselves, and choose the right time to fight.

The first part of a strong PUBG Mobile strategy begins before landing. Players should study the flight path and decide where to drop based on their play style. Aggressive players may choose hot-drop areas with many enemies, while careful players may land in quieter locations. Both choices can work, but each requires a different approach. A good landing decision can affect the entire match.

Looting strategy is also important. Many players spend too much time collecting supplies, but PUBG Mobile is not only about having the best items. Players need enough weapons, armor, healing items, and ammunition to survive. Once they have decent equipment, they should start thinking about rotation and positioning. Overlooting can be dangerous because enemies may already control strong areas by the time the player moves.

Rotation is one of the most important strategic elements in PUBG Mobile. The safe zone becomes smaller throughout the match, forcing players to move. Smart players rotate early and choose safe paths. Late rotation can be risky because enemies may already be waiting near the edge of the zone. Vehicles can help with long rotations, but they also make noise and reveal position. Players must decide whether speed or stealth is more useful in each situation.

Positioning can decide the outcome of many fights. High ground is usually powerful because it gives better vision and control. Buildings can provide cover, but they can also become traps if enemies surround them. Open fields are dangerous because there is little protection. Good players always look for cover before fighting. They use trees, rocks, ridges, walls, and windows to reduce risk.

Another important strategy is choosing when to engage. Not every enemy needs to be attacked immediately. Sometimes it is better to observe, wait, or let other teams fight first. Third-party attacks, where one team joins a fight after enemies are weakened, can be very effective. However, players must be careful because another squad may do the same thing to them.

In squad matches, teamwork is a major part of strategy. A team that moves together and communicates well has a higher chance of winning. Each member should understand their role. One player may scout ahead, another may carry extra healing items, and another may use sniper support. Teams should avoid spreading too far because isolated players are easier to eliminate.

Utility items are also part of good strategy. Smoke grenades can block enemy vision, help revive teammates, or allow safe movement across open areas. Frag grenades can force enemies out of cover. Molotov cocktails can control buildings and prevent enemies from pushing. Stun grenades can be useful before entering rooms. Players who use utilities properly often have an advantage over players who only rely on guns.

The final circle requires a different level of strategy. At this stage, every movement matters. Players should avoid unnecessary noise, stay near cover, and watch enemy positions carefully. Sometimes crawling or staying quiet is better than running. In the final moments, patience can be more valuable than aggression.

Map knowledge also improves strategy. Players who understand common rotation routes, vehicle spawns, loot areas, and high-risk zones can make better decisions. For example, knowing where enemies are likely to camp can help avoid ambushes. Understanding terrain can also help players choose safer paths.

A strong PUBG Mobile strategy also includes adapting to the situation. No plan works perfectly every time. The safe zone may move unexpectedly, enemies may block the route, or supplies may be limited. Good players adjust quickly instead of forcing one plan. Flexibility is one of the keys to consistent performance.
